Alzheimer’s Association Hawaiʻi offers caregiver respite aid for displaced Maui families

In response to the Maui fires, the Alzheimer’s Association- Hawai’i is offering caregiver respite financial assistance to provide temporary relief to families caring for loved ones with Alzheimer’s and other forms of dementia.

Nominations sought for Maui County’s Outstanding Older Americans 2022

The Office on Aging is seeking nominations for Maui County’s 53nd Annual Outstanding Older Americans. The recognition program is held each May in conjunction with Older Americans Month to recognize elders across the nation for their extraordinary efforts and contributions to society.

Nominees Announced for Maui County’s Outstanding Older Americans Awards

The Maui County Office on Aging announced the nominees for the 52nd Annual Maui County’s Outstanding Older Americans awards. This year’s five nominees are: Daniel Bennett of Kaunakakai, Robert “Bob” Carroll of Hāna, John O’Hara of Hāna, Sue Sargent of Lahaina, and Mary Trotto of Kīhei.
